Abstract

A self-stopping mobile chair system comprising: a chair including a base, a joint and a seat coupled to the base via the joint to allow a movement of the seat relative to the base between a fore position and an aft position; a locking mechanism configurable between: an engageable state in which the locking mechanism locks the seat upon the seat being in a rated position between the fore and aft positions, the seat movable toward the rated position to be locked by the locking mechanism, and a disengaged state in which the seat is movable between the fore and aft positions unhindered; and an actuator connected between the seat and the locking mechanism to configure the locking mechanism either in the disengaged state upon the seat bearing a force or in the engageable state absent the force. There is also provided a movement stopping system for a mobile chair.
